Group 1 - Revolve Group, Inc. (NYSE: RVLV) has experienced continued growth in the ecommerce apparel sector, benefiting from an increase in ecommerce's share of the apparel retail market [1] - The company has successfully gained new customers, indicating a recovery from the post-Covid growth hiccup [1] - However, the growth narrative is accompanied by uncertainties, particularly due to the impact of tariffs on the business [1]

Group 1 - MasterCraft Boat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: MCFT) is currently facing a weak sales environment due to persistent high interest rates and declining consumer confidence, which adds to market uncertainty [1] - Despite the challenging conditions, the company has made significant progress in improving dealer inventory health [1] Group 2 - The investment philosophy highlighted focuses on identifying mispriced securities by understanding the underlying drivers of a company's financials, often revealed through a DCF model valuation [1]

Casey's General Stores: Don't Expect Similar Returns Going Forward
Seeking Alpha· 2025-05-29 14:36
Company Overview - Casey's General Stores, Inc. operates nearly 2900 convenience stores across 20 states in the U.S. [1] - The company differentiates itself by focusing on small towns and emphasizing prepared food offerings [1] Investment Philosophy - The investment philosophy revolves around identifying mispriced securities by understanding the drivers behind a company's financials [1] - A DCF model valuation is often used to reveal the true value of a stock, allowing for a flexible approach to investment that considers all prospects [1]
